FINISHES. Buyer(s) understands that the location of telephone, electric, cable TV and other utility outlets, doors, windows, air conditioning components, lighting fixtures, equipment and fixtures are subject to change and Buyer(s) understands that materials such as brick, wood, wood grain, carpeting, paint, cabinets, cultured marble, tile, Formica, granite and the like are subject to shading and gradation and may vary from samples, models or color charts, and from piece to piece, and Contractor shall not be liable for such variations.

FINISHES. A. Area of Concern: Imperfections in drywall and gypsum wallboard. Standard: Slight imperfections such as hairline cracks not exceeding an average width of 1/16 inch, nail pops, and seam lines are to be expected due to expansion and contraction of the materials and normal settling of the building. Imperfections caused by defects in workmanship such as excess compound in joints, trowel marks, cracked corner beads, and blisters in tape are not acceptable. B. Area of Concern: Tile/Natural stone flooring cracks or comes loose. Standard: All tile and natural stone flooring should stay firmly in place and should not crack provided that the tile is not intentionally or accidentally struck with a hard object.

FINISHES. 4.1 When mastic is used as a finish, a reinforcing material shall be applied between two coats of the mastic. The final coat of mastic shall be brushed to a smooth finish and appearance. 4.2 Canvas and other cloth weave coverings shall be free of wrinkles and strings. Staples shall not be used to fasten reinforcing materials to insulation with a mastic application. 4.3 All cloth coverings shall be held back sufficiently from hot metal to prevent it from scorching or burning. 4.4 On canvas or cloth covered valves and fittings, cuts shall follow the contour of the fitting. 4.5 Canvas and/or cloth shall not be folded back but neatly cut.
FINISHES. The developer reserves the right to substitute or replace any of the finishes with an equivalent or improved product should problems of availability or for any other reason be encountered. The optional extras listed in Annexure D (Schedule of finishes and Development Specifications) are the only extras that will be available to choose from. The cost of any optional extra chosen by the purchaser will be added to the purchase price as indicated at clause C(a) of the main agreement.

FINISHES. 1. At wood and plastic laminate doors, hinges are to be plated to match adjacent hardware, or they are to be finished as scheduled. 2. At hollow metal doors, hinges are to be US Prime for painting or stainless steel at exterior out swinging doors, unless otherwise specified.
